Weekly ‘Brief Sheet’ From Blowing Rock Police Department: Extra Holiday Traffic, More Accidents

July 10, 2013. Courtesy of  the Blowing Rock Police Department, here is the weekly “Brief Sheet,” compiled by Capt. Aaron Miller on Tuesday, July 9.

The holiday week came and went with few problems. Extra holiday traffic did contribute to a higher number of traffic accidents.

Five traffic accidents were reported last week. A backing accident in the Country Club parking lot was reported on 7/1/13. That accident resulted in minor damage.

An accident with injuries was reported on Valley Blvd and New River Lakes Drive. Officers report that a 1997 Buick driven by Jessica Christine Craig, 18, of Lenoir pulled out in front of a 1997 Subaru driven by Elizabeth Denna Coffey, 21, of Blowing Rock. Blowing Rock Fire and Rescue respond to the scene. The drivers were checked for injuries but all occupants refused further medical treatment. Both vehicles were towed from the scene.

 On 7/3/13 an accident was reported on Valley Blvd at the Little Springs Road. According to the report a 2002 Honda driven by Fairy Hodges Young, 82 of Blowing Rock pulled off of Little Springs in front of a 2009 Subaru driven by Matthew Colson Alexander, 28, of Todd NC. No injuries were reported and damages were estimated at $5000.

On 7/5/13 officers investigated a rear end collision on Valley Blvd at Westview Drive. According to the report a postal service vehicle driven by Zane Bruce Stilwell of Hickory failed to reduce speed and struck a Volkswagen driven by Carl Samuel Houser of Vale NC. No injuries were reported and damages were estimated at $2,700.  

A hit and run accident was reported in the parking lot of Woodlands BBQ on 7/6/13. David Carroll Miller of Hickory reported that his vehicle was damaged by another vehicle while parked in the parking lot. Damage to Miller’s vehicle was estimated at $1000. The incident is currently under investigation.

Michael Lee Jackson, 44, of Charlotte was arrested on 7/5/13 following a traffic stop on Valley Blvd. Jackson was arrested on outstanding warrants from Gaston County for driving while license revoked and no operator’s license. Jackson was held at the Watauga County Jail on a $750 secured bond.

Seven citations were issued last week. Charges include driving while license revoked, no operator’s license, no insurance, expired registration and speeding.
